Here’s the blurb A young nation in peril. A web of deception. A triangle of forbidden love. The year is 1315. The fledgling nation of Switzerland – the Helvetic Confederation – is under threat from the Habsburgs. In France, the Knights Templar have been disbanded and declared heretics by the king. Magda, a beautiful weaver living near the alpine village of Morgarten, befriends Walter, a messenger who is the son of the legendary Wilhelm Tell. Walter and Magda’s budding romance is threatened by the arrival of Sébastien, a French fugitive. What secrets is this foreigner hiding? Can Walter solve the mystery of a murder and a stolen religious artefact before a mighty battle with the Habsburgs ensues? And who will be the victors in their turbulent triangle of love? https://amzn.to/46Gxr2G My Review The Secrets of Morgarten is a historical fiction/romance novel set in the early 1300s, following three main characters through about a year of their lives. The characters of Magda, Wilhelm and Sebastian all offer different, if not strictly, opposing, viewpoints of events as they unfold. It is a story of conflict and love against a backdrop of intrigue and approaching war, and the narrative moves quickly between the twin storylines, so that the conflict occurs between the characters as well as in the wider world. It is a slower-paced novel, rich in detail and complex political machinations that builds towards its conclusion (the theft not occuring until quite late in the book) which thrusts our three main characters into the midst of the unevitable conflict where decisions must be made that will have far-reaching consequences. It’s an intriguing novel, depicting events I’ve not previously read about before. Meet the author Louise Mangos grew up in the UK but has spent more than half her life in Switzerland. Her debut psychological suspense Strangers on a Bridge was a finalist in the Exeter Novel Prize and long listed for the Bath Novel Award. She has published four further psychological suspense novels – The Art of Deception, The Beaten Track, Four Fatal Flaws and The Girl in the Doorway. She lives in the foothills of the Alps, a stone’s throw from the site of the Battle of Morgarten, with her Kiwi husband and two sons. When she’s not writing you can find her on the cross-country ski trails or wild swimming in the lake by her home, depending on the season. Louise also writes short fiction which has won prizes and been published in more than twenty print anthologies. She holds a Masters in Crime Writing from the University of East Anglia.
